The Senate Judiciary Committee and Senate Homeland Security and Governmental Affairs Committee hold a rare joint hearing on Tuesday examining the security failures leading to the assassination attempt on former President Trump.

On July 13, a gunman at a rally in Pennsylvania attempted to assassinate former President Trump. The former president was injured, one person was killed and two others were critically wounded after the shooting. Witnesses testifying at the hearing include: Acting Director of the United States Secret Service Ronald Rowe and Deputy Director of the Federal Bureau of Investigations Paul Abbate.
